SEASONAL DEVELOPMENT AND DISTRIBUTION OF ZOOPLANKTON IN THE NW BLACK SEA (Sezonnoe Razvitie i Raspredelenie Zooplanktona v Severo-Zapadnoi Chasti Chernogo Morya),
Abstract
The quantitative development and qualitative composition of zooplankton in the NW part of the sea are subjected to considerable seasonal and yearly fluctuations. In Spring (April-June) the zooplankton is represented by cryophilic and eurythermal groups whose relationship varies from April to June so that the biomass of eurythermal species increases. The total biomass of zooplankton and the biomass of individual species depend upon the character of the spring (early and warm or late and cold spring). In summer the thermophilic species prevail, and their biomass is considerably greater than in the Spring. The distribution of zooplankton over the NW part of the Black Sea in spring and summer has a clearly pronounced pattern. (Author)
